Okay so this is super common to feel like, because your period is a big sign you're growing up and it can feel like everyone else is getting theirs.

Your body literally has its own schedule for puberty, and everyone's is a little different. It's not something you can really speed up, no matter how much you might want to. Some people start their period super early, like nine or ten, and some don't start until they're fifteen or even older. Both are totally normal and it doesn't mean anything is wrong.

There are usually a few signs that your body is getting ready for its first period. Like, you'll probably notice your breasts starting to develop, and you'll have a growth spurt where you get taller pretty fast. Most people also get a clear or white vaginal discharge for a few months before their first period. So those are usually good clues that things are on the way.
